Academic Year

The school year is from June to April. The working hours are from 8.20 a.m. to 3.10 p.m. There will be eight periods a day each with a duration of 40 minutes. Saturdays will be working days with working hours from 8.20 a.m. to 11.40 a.m. unless otherwise informed.

St Lawrence School follows the Continuous and Comprehensive Evaluation (CCE) system as per the CBSE guideline, which covers all aspects of student development.
